引言
随着人工智能技术的飞速发展,大模型超级电脑成为了推动这一领域进步的重要力量。这些超级电脑不仅拥有强大的计算能力,还能在短时间内处理海量数据,为人工智能的训练和应用提供了强有力的支持。本文将深入探讨大模型超级电脑的原理、技术以及背后的功臣。
大模型超级电脑的原理
1. 计算架构
大模型超级电脑通常采用分布式计算架构,通过将计算任务分配到多个处理器或服务器上,实现并行计算。这种架构具有以下特点:
- 高性能:分布式计算架构可以显著提高计算速度,满足大模型训练对计算资源的需求。
- 可扩展性:随着计算任务的增加,可以通过增加处理器或服务器来扩展计算资源。
- 可靠性:分布式计算架构具有较高的容错能力,即使部分节点出现故障,也不会影响整体计算任务。
2. 机器学习算法
大模型超级电脑的核心是机器学习算法,主要包括以下几种:
- 深度学习:通过模拟人脑神经网络结构,实现对数据的自动学习和特征提取。
- 强化学习:通过与环境交互,不断优化决策策略,提高模型的性能。
- 迁移学习:利用已训练好的模型在新的任务上进行学习和优化。
3. 数据处理
大模型超级电脑需要处理海量数据,因此数据处理技术至关重要。主要包括以下几种:
- 数据存储:采用分布式存储系统,如Hadoop、Cassandra等,实现海量数据的存储和管理。
- 数据传输:利用高速网络技术,如InfiniBand、以太网等,实现数据在计算节点之间的快速传输。
- 数据清洗:对原始数据进行清洗和预处理,提高数据质量。
人工智能幕后功臣
1. 芯片技术
芯片技术是构建大模型超级电脑的基础,主要包括以下几种:
- GPU:图形处理单元,具有强大的并行计算能力,适用于深度学习算法。
- FPGA:现场可编程门阵列,可根据特定任务进行定制化设计,提高计算效率。
- ASIC:专用集成电路,针对特定算法进行优化,降低功耗和提高性能。
2. 系统软件
系统软件负责管理计算资源、调度任务、监控性能等,主要包括以下几种:
- 操作系统:如Linux、Windows等,为超级电脑提供运行环境。
- 编译器:将高级编程语言编写的程序转换为机器语言,提高执行效率。
- 优化器:对程序进行优化,提高性能和效率。
3. 算法工程师
算法工程师是人工智能领域的核心人才,他们负责设计、实现和优化机器学习算法,为超级电脑提供强大的计算能力。
4. 数据科学家
数据科学家负责收集、整理和分析数据,为算法工程师提供高质量的数据资源。
总结
大模型超级电脑是推动人工智能技术发展的重要力量,其背后的功臣包括芯片技术、系统软件、算法工程师和数据科学家等。随着技术的不断进步,大模型超级电脑将在人工智能领域发挥越来越重要的作用。
